Risk Factors for Cardiovascular Disease: Epidemiology, Screening, Prevention, and Therapeutic Interventions
Mowei Kong1, Zaiyong Zheng2, Min Huang1
1Department of Cardiology The Affiliated Hospital of Southwest Medical University Luzhou Sichuan Province China.
Cardiovascular diseases (CVDs) are a major global health issue. New research highlights inflammation, stress, and genetics as key factors, alongside traditional risks, for CVD development and prevention.
Area of Science:
- Cardiology
- Public Health
- Genetics
Background:
- Cardiovascular diseases (CVDs) are the leading cause of global mortality.
- Traditional risk factors (hypertension, dyslipidemia, diabetes, smoking) are well-known.
- Emerging factors like inflammation, environmental exposure, stress, gut microbiota, and genetics significantly influence CVD risk.
Purpose of the Study:
- To comprehensively review CVD epidemiology, pathophysiology, screening, prevention, and treatment.
- To emphasize the integration of novel technologies for risk prediction and personalized prevention.
- To discuss clinical evidence, ongoing trials, and implementation in diverse socioeconomic settings.
Main Methods:
- Literature review of epidemiology and pathophysiological mechanisms.
- Analysis of multiomics methods, artificial intelligence (AI), and digital health technologies.
- Synthesis of preclinical and clinical evidence, including ongoing trials.
Main Results:
- Identification of novel risk factors beyond traditional ones.
- Demonstration of AI and digital health transforming CVD risk prediction and personalized prevention.
- Highlighting challenges in translating new biomarkers and technologies into clinical practice.
Conclusions:
- Precision cardiovascular medicine requires integrating mechanistic insights with practical applications.
- Addressing knowledge gaps is crucial for reducing the global burden of CVDs.
- Scalable and equitable clinical applications of new technologies remain a key challenge.
